Objectives

Narrative objectives1

To retrospectively evaluate the effectiveness of the Grief Recovery Method in stress coping by utilizing existing data from a satisfaction survey conducted among Japanese individuals who completed the program, with a focus on changes in stress levels before and after the intervention.

Other

Other related information

1)All data collected from participants who attended online workshops organized by WHAT Recovery Co., Ltd. between August 2021 and March 2025, and who completed the satisfaction survey after completing all nine sessions of the program, will be compiled into an analytical dataset.
2)The dataset finalized by the data manager will be analyzed by the statistical analyst.
